Web1. quick in comprehension or action: a facile mind. 2. superficial; shallow: a facile answer to a hard question. 3. easily accomplished or attained: a facile performance. 4. fluent; effortless: a facile writing style. 5. Archaic. easy or unconstrained, as manners or persons. [1475–85; < Latin facilis easy = fac (ere) to make, do 1 + -ilis -ile 1] byproduct\\u0027s hpWebfacile [fasil ] adjective 1.
